Overclocking
I spent far too much time trying overclocking experiments on this board.
Why?
Because it is amazingly good at overclocking.
Here are the overclocking charts, comparing the Asus P5B-E against the overclocking results from the previous Core 2 Duo motherboard reviews such as the Abit AB9 Pro, Abit AW9D Max, Asus P5W DH Deluxe, Gigabyte GA-965P-DS3, MSI P965 Platinum, MSI 975X Platinum, and the FoxConn 975X7AB.Please note, not all motherboards have all the results, as we only ran the full test suite on the best overclocking boards.
In Business Winstone, we see that for business applications processor speed matters more than FSB - as the results are strictly ranked according to CPU speed.
For Content Creation, we get a repeat performance, however note how little difference 160MHz makes between the top two results.
For RightMark read bandwidth, low latency and high bus speed is not enough - you also need the processor power to crunch all that data; so the overall winner was the Asus P5W DH Deluxe running at 3.64GHz - however you can see that the Asus P5B-E did quite well especially with a 500MHz FSB as it was using the less memory optimized 965P chipset.
For RightMark Write Bandwidth, the Asus P5B-E blew away all the other boards when running with a 500MHz FSB. It was not even close!
As we would expect, RightMark Latency is dominated by the best 975X based boards, however the P5B did not do too badly.
The high FSB result allowed the Asus P5B-E to dominate the RightMark Bandwidth benchmark even with the 5-5-5-15 memory timing it needed at 1000MHz.
